An English actress, recognized for roles in television and film. Gained prominence for playing Miss Moneypenny in the James Bond series, appearing in films from 1995 to 2002. Also portrayed various characters in British television series such as 'Downton Abbey' and 'The Last Detective'. Active in theater, often performing in productions in London's West End. Voiced roles in animated series and video games, further diversifying career.
Continue ReadingJimi Hendrix
A prominent figure in rock music, this guitarist revolutionized the genre with innovative techniques and memorable performances. Rising to fame in the late 1960s, he founded the Jimi Hendrix Experience and produced iconic albums such as 'Are You Experienced?' and 'Axis: Bold as Love'. Renowned for a unique blend of blues, rock, and psychedelia, noteworthy live performances included his rendition of 'The Star-Spangled Banner' at Woodstock in 1969. His style and flair set a new standard for electric guitar playing and influenced countless musicians.
